Output 2e31456bf9ba5f156afe585dc7f4022864875cc6fde7bfc5460f79e5f142c94a:0

value
62556796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dea473bb75cdf519aa2d1c0b09c37f6fa302924 OP_EQUAL
address
3AFbRKfAr4oS5w9AF3jn6i6Zj32csC1YK8
transaction
2e31456bf9ba5f156afe585dc7f4022864875cc6fde7bfc5460f79e5f142c94a
spent
true